The THS6012IGQER from Texas Instruments is a high-speed, dual current-feedback amplifier that is designed to drive low-impedance loads while maintaining excellent linearity and dynamic response. This high-performance component is ideal for a wide range of applications, including telecommunications, professional audio equipment, and test instrumentation.
Key Features
- Wide Bandwidth: The THS6012IGQER offers a broad bandwidth that ensures high data rates, making it suitable for high-speed signal processing applications.
- Dual Amplifiers: This device features two independent amplifiers, which can be used in parallel for higher output current or in differential configurations for improved signal integrity.
- High Output Current: With the ability to deliver up to 400 mA of output current per channel, this amplifier can drive a wide range of low-impedance loads efficiently.
- Low Distortion: The low harmonic distortion and intermodulation distortion of the THS6012IGQER make it an excellent choice for applications requiring high-fidelity signal amplification.
- Thermal Protection: Integrated thermal shutdown protection ensures the device operates within safe temperature ranges, enhancing reliability and longevity.
- Power-Down Feature: A power-down feature allows the amplifiers to be turned off when not in use, reducing power consumption and extending battery life in portable applications.

Technical Specifications
- Package: 24-pin QFN
- Supply Voltage Range: ±5 V to ±15 V
- Operating Temperature Range: -40°C to 85°C
